As you walk along the sewage-laden streets of Jester Park, a notice catches your eye. After dodging the odd pets of the area (And some of their leavings), you finally manage to catch up to the notice. It's impossible to read on the telephone pole it's sitting on, so you carefully tear it off. Your eyes widen with excitment and fear as you progress down the note...

CALLING ALL ADVENTURERS!!! CALLING ALL ADVENTURERS!!!
Are YOU a coward? Then this is not for you!
IM Inc. is proud to announce a brand-new competition, featuring monsters, magic, and treasure galore!
Come one, come all, to the grand Mage Mountain!
The Archmagus of the mountain has tired of this plane of existance, and wishes to pass his treasure on to an heir. To the first adventurer managing to find him in his inner sanctum, he will bestow upon them his ENTIRE fortune!
But to get there, the adventurer will have to make their way up a monster-ridden mountain! Some of these beasts were never meant to exist here, so not only will the adventurer will have to be stout-hearted, but have a plan for getting past dragons, chimeras, and cerberi! *Somebody has scrawled 'oh my' here with a large pencil*
The INCREDIBLY LARGE prize will be bestowed upon ONLY the first adventurer, so hurry and sign up quick!
The party starts in April, so sign up in the Marketplace quickly! To the first five people, entry is FREE, FREE, FREE!
Bets are frowned upon, but Chinaren Inc. has graciously *Once again, sombody has scrawled here, this time with the words 'more like forced to!'* offered to handle them.
Come one, come all, to the grand MAGE MOUNTAIN!!!


You carefully replace the notice while making a vow to check out this odd new mountian. After you get out of Jester Park, of course.

It's early next morning when the orb goes off again. "Ladies, gentlebeasts, and all you assorted others out there! We are proud to wake you up this morning with the last episode of MAGE MOUNTAIN!"
The orb continues to blare at you throughout your morning routine. It seems that the required strategems are all in already, a stunning feat of speed.

"I am proud to announce that both of our remaining sac- er, contestants, are ready for battle! It also seems, by the ruckus that was going on last night, that our guardian dragon, Angel, has prepared her defenses as well! Let's take a cursory look at what she has in store, eh?"

The orb switches over to a mostly zoomed-in view of the Dragon's Den. "And up first in the line of defenses is a score of drakes! Yes, indeed, it seems that Angel has been 'busy,' eh? There's evidence of multiple types of drakes here, with no two getting along for more than five seconds! Our contestants may need to use that to good effect! Oh, wait, King Key is preparing to finalize the games! We simply must get a good look at this!"

The orb switches views again, this time to the enormously fat previous mayor, Key. He is supporting his own weight this time, though the scantily clad (and some not clad at all) women are still close by. For some reason, there appear to be more of them than before. Maybe the reporter will ask him about that this time? "I now prounsch the gamesh to be finished!"

The two archways from before glow a golden yellow, and Vr'ckel the Dark and Edda, warrior woman, step out from beneath them. Both just happen to lead out near a large pathway that is completely drake-infested. The drakes let out a large guttural war cry and begin swooping and diving to attack the two. Edda and Vr'ckel glance at the incoming drakes, then at each other, and let loose their own war cries. Edda takes out her crossbow and starts shooting anything that she knows her spear can't reach, and Vr'ckel takes out his two-handed sword and lays waste to anything in the area left alive.

The drakes soon overwhelm them, however, and Edda is forced to take out her spear and start swiping it around in large circular motions while being careful not to hit Vr'ckel. Anything she brushes explodes violently, and soon the two are smothered in drake remains. The battle appears to be over for the moment, and Vr'ckel and Edda are looking at each other with a newfound respect for each other's abilities. They turn and continue up the path to the Dragon's Den.

"Yes, indeed, ladies and gentlebeasts, the duo are now proceeding into the Dragon's Den! Wait, we're getting some com-orb interference...there appears to be a large amount of spy-orbs in the area, all linking back to the Den! It appears that Angel already knows of this, and she's probably mounting her next defenses right now!"

On the main screen, Vr'ckel is suddenly thrown back in a massive fireball. He turns and accuses Edda of causing it. From what you can make of her violent arm gestures, she is responding in kind, apparently denying his insinuations. After an inital bout of yelling, they decide to forge on. After not a few paces, large amounts of spikes stick out of the floor of the path. The two apparently come to another plan, that of climbing up the wall of the path and avoiding most of the other traps. A few unexciting minutes later, the two are right outside the entrance to the Den, and you are in your car getting ready to go to work.

"Yes indeed, ladies and gentlebeasts, there appears to be no light whatsoever in the Dragon's Den, a cunning move by Angel! Fortunatly, we have equipped the two with three light orbs each, so that they can tell what exactly will be going on in there! They ought to work together and save them, but we'll see what they do!"

The floating cam-orbs show Vr'ckel pulling out a small orb and uttering a few short words, and the orb comes to life in brilliant white light. He lets it go and it hovers in mid-air, preceding his head by a few paces. The two go in, taking much caution with each and every step. A small hissing sound can be heard from somewhere. Vr'ckel is wrinkling his nose up in disgust, and then some form of fear takes over his features. He is attempting to run away from the chamber, dragging Edda along behind him, when the entire room erupts in a massive explosion of flaming death.

"Oooh! A wonderful move by Angel! She turned a whole room into a trap! I wonder, are there any more like that?"

Vr'ckel and Edda seem to have been seperated. Half the orb, the side that represents Edda, has gone dark. Light flares on, and Edda shows up, a bit worse for wear, but not too bad. Vr'ckel, however, seems to have discovered another problem. In front of him, a smoking hole in the floor is growing steadily wider. Something is dripping from the ceiling. He looks up to find that the entire roof is green and dripping, clearly acidic. He tries to run, but the floor is slippery, possibly ice. He has a solution for this, though. He takes his sword and starts pulling himself to the edge of the chamber, so as to be safe from the acid.

Edda seems to have devloped a huge problem in the meanwhile. Namely, Angel. A huge red-and-black tail has swooped in, almost cutting her in two, were it not for the fact that she reflexivly hit the floor backwards at the last second. "Dragon! I have come to deal with you!"

"And what manner of 'dealing' would this entail? I have had numerous people attempt to 'deal' with me in the past century, many with swords and violence. If you wish to 'deal' with me, you should start talking of money."

The voice of the dragon starts putting shivers down your spine and chilling your blood. Truly, this is a powerful creature.

"What amount of gold would satisfy you, oh mighty dragon?"

"I wish for some of the money from that wizard's horde. I have been here too long slaving my hide out to protect it, I wish some of it for myself and to be done with this place. Seventy-five percent is a worthy sum, yes?"

"Seventy-five percent? Are you sure that you won't take anything less?"

"Quite sure. After all, I am leaving you alive to go and claim it, now aren't I?"

"True. We have a deal, dragon."

"Good. Now, the quickest way there is through that exit tunnel. Begone, and return with the gold!"

Edda quickly scampers down the side tunnel that was indicated in this passage. Throughout all this, Vr'ckel has snuck up on the dragon and is preparing to destroy her once and for all. Suddenly, he convulses and lets out a very soul-wrenching moan, right in the middle of your morning meeting. Quickly turning down the volume, you try and make up for it while keeping an eye on the orb.

It seems that Vr'ckel is undergoing a spasm, a change of some sort. With a sickly plop, a small form draws itself free of him. Quickly, Vr'ckel regenerates while the other thing gains cohesion and definition. It seems that Vr'ckel and Marius have seperated. Instantly, the two turn to destroy each other, but their conversation is cut short when Marius becomes eaten. Vr'ckel turns and shifts into demon form, preparing to destroy Angel for taking away his only chance at vengance. Angel, however, merely nods her head, and a horde of skeleton warriors spring up from the floor. Deciding that descrection is the better part of valor, Vr'ckel turns and flees out the same tunnel that Edda went by.

The orb behind Vr'ckel and the orb behind Edda are showing less and less difference in tunnel walls. Soon the two will meet, probably in much violence. Finally, Edda emerges in sunlight, only to see the glorious mansion of the mage in front of her. Obviously hearing something behind her, she jumps back and sits near the tunnel, spear at the ready. Vr'ckel emerges, and is immediatly ambushed by the spear-wielding Edda. He convulses in pain, and only has enough time to try for one desperate reach at Edda before he explodes in a wonderful display of demonic body parts.

Edda, now assured of victory, walks up to the mansion and throws the doors open. "Mage! I have won your little game and claim my prize now!"

The only thing to meet her eyes is a scroll. Quickly unfurling it, she runs her eyes over it.

To the lucky winner of my contest:
Congratulations! You have done well in the face of all odds, and can now claim your prize! Just by touching this scroll, you will automatically summon King Key to your position, along with Idea Master himself, to bestow your prize upon you! After that, you will become the next mage of the mountain, and it will be up to you as to whether or not you will run this sort of contest again! Well done, I say! Your reward is well-earned!


In a swirling vortex of energy, Key and IM come from seemingly empty air and hand Edda three slips of paper. Two seem to be checks for a large amount of fatbacks, and one is rather a large diploma, bearing the title of 'Mage Mountain winner, 2006.'

"What an upset! What a victory! Who could have seen this coming?! Yes, down at the betting houses, fortunes are won and lost today, but here, somebody has fulfilled their dream! Until next time, this has been MAGE MOUNTAIN, with your hosts Robble, Grobble, and Sobble!"
